1998 Chevrolet Blazer problems & reliability
716 owner complaints filed with NHTSA for the 1998 Chevrolet Blazer, alongside 1 safety recall campaign. Last verified Aug 7, 2026. Complaints are unverified reports submitted by owners to the federal Office of Defects Investigation.
Each complaint is counted once (by NHTSA case number), even when it names several vehicles.
31 complaints report injuries (39 injured, 13 deaths reported).
Federal crash records (FARS 2020–2023): 1998 Chevrolet Blazer vehicles were involved in 35 fatal crashes with 28 occupant deaths. Involvement counts are not adjusted for how many are on the road and do not imply fault or a vehicle defect.
Most reported problems
| Component | Complaints | Share |
|---|---|---|
| Visibility | 256 | 36% |
| Seats | 84 | 12% |
| Power Train | 74 | 10% |
| Electrical System | 71 | 10% |
| Engine and Engine Cooling | 64 | 9% |
| Suspension | 60 | 8% |
| Service Brakes, Hydraulic | 59 | 8% |
| Exterior Lighting | 40 | 6% |
| Air Bags | 38 | 5% |
| Vehicle Speed Control | 33 | 5% |
Component groups as classified by NHTSA. A complaint can name more than one component, so shares may sum to more than 100%.

Mileage when problems occurred
Half of the failures with a reported odometer reading occurred by 70,097 miles (middle 50% between 52,000 and 95,000 miles), based on 266 complaints that included mileage.

TSBs are repair guidance manufacturers send to dealers — they are not recalls and repairs are not automatically free. Full documents are available on NHTSA’s site.
